码迷,mamicode.com
首页 >  
搜索关键字:选择排序    ( 2723个结果
选择排序 Selection Sort
Selection Sort
分类:其他好文   时间:2014-09-22 12:20:22    阅读次数:172
选择排序
昨日写完冒泡排序,和大多数人的感觉一样,太简单,丝毫没有挑战性。但楼主是一个追求踏实平稳的人,希望地基坚固,也为方便后面学习和研究更加高深的算法。但在研究效率上还有待提高,楼主一定好好努力。今天将会写完选择排序 和 插入排序,本文主在选择排序。一. 算法描写叙述 选择排序:比方在一个长度为N的...
分类:其他好文   时间:2014-09-21 00:04:09    阅读次数:205
选择排序
选择排序,排序,算法
分类:其他好文   时间:2014-09-19 19:21:05    阅读次数:158
排序算法: 选择排序法
选择排序法:在排序数组中,选出最小(或者最大)的一个数与第1个位置的数交换;然后在剩下的数当中再找最小(或者最大)的与第2个位置的数交换,依次类推,直到第n-1个元素(倒数第二个数)和第n个元素(最后一个数)比较为止。
分类:其他好文   时间:2014-09-19 17:11:15    阅读次数:262
经典的7种排序算法 原理C++实现
经典的7种排序算法 原理C++实现 排序是编程过程中经常遇到的操作,它在很大程度上影响了程序的执行效率。 7种常见的排序算法大致可以分为两类:第一类是低级排序算法,有选择排序、冒泡排序、插入排序;第二类是高级排序算法,有堆排序、排序树、归并排序、快速排序。下面就分别介绍一下这几种排序算法,并会给出c++的实现,实现代码均经过测试。 一、低级排序算法 1. 选择排序 排序过程:给定一个...
分类:编程语言   时间:2014-09-19 13:56:05    阅读次数:336
排序——选择排序
选择排序作者:上品物语知识点:原理示意图算法特点复杂度1.1 原理首先,找到数组中最小的那个元素,其次,将它和数组的第一个元素交换位置(如果第一个元素就是最小元素,那么它就和自己交换)。再次,在剩下的元素中找到最小的元素,将它与数组的第二个元素交换位置。如此往复,直到将整个数组排序。这种方法叫做选择...
分类:其他好文   时间:2014-09-18 18:18:34    阅读次数:239
选择排序之直接选择排序
今天大鹏哥跟大家一起学习下选择排序中的直接选择排序方法。 直接选择排序(Straight SelectSort)也是一种简单的排序方法,他的基本思想是:第一次从R[0]-R[n-1]中选取最小值,与R[0]交换,第二次从R[1]-R[n-1]中选取最小值,与R[1]交换,。。。总共通过n-1次交换,得到一个按排序码从大到小排列的有序序列。 Java实现代码如下:   public cl...
分类:其他好文   时间:2014-09-18 13:22:17    阅读次数:173
IOS算法(二)之选择排序
经典的选择排序....
分类:移动开发   时间:2014-09-17 10:20:52    阅读次数:188
数据结构几类排序的总结和完整代码
一 插入排序简单插入排序希尔排序二 快速排序三 选择排序简单选择排序树形选择排序堆排四 归并排序五 基数排序
分类:其他好文   时间:2014-09-16 10:32:30    阅读次数:178
javascript选择排序
function selectionSort(arr){ var index,value; for(var i = 0;i arr[j]) { value = arr[j]; //小的值被交换记录下 index = j...
分类:编程语言   时间:2014-09-16 00:18:19    阅读次数:222
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!